AI and Acting: A Unique Perspective on Modern Learning
Analysis
This Qiita article offers a fascinating comparison between the structured world of engineering and the creative freedom of acting, advocating for a learning approach that embraces ambiguity and critical thinking in the age of Generative AI. It suggests that, in a world where readily available answers exist, the ability to grapple with open-ended questions is more important than ever.
Key Takeaways
- •The author, a former engineer and current actor, contrasts the precise, answer-driven nature of engineering with the more ambiguous, iterative process of acting.
- •The article encourages a learning approach that moves beyond readily available answers from Generative AI, focusing on critical thinking.
- •It emphasizes the importance of self-assessment and learning from feedback to bridge the gap between current skills and desired outcomes.
